Output 17c3b64e90b1de61da4772ad633b82088f6e56af844f013ead55325c95980104:0

value
627355
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 20a808fe0f0b9d6cb039bb5702ae349287399b3f OP_EQUALVERIFY OP_CHECKSIG
address
13yfvRaqqCH2cTUpDe6wLfHewmcaxVNHrt
transaction
17c3b64e90b1de61da4772ad633b82088f6e56af844f013ead55325c95980104
spent
true